Your conservatory is made of the highest quality materials but does not mean you can neglect it. A little bit of spring-cleaning, particularly after a hard winter, will maintain your new room and ensure it is in peak condition.
1. Check all external timbers for signs of fading and deterioration. They should be re-stained every three to four years with a water-based microporous stain.
2. Each year lubricate window hinges, door hinges and locks with a 'three-in-one oil' to ensure smooth operation.
3. Tighten window hinges if required by adjusting the brass screw head on the friction stay hinge.
4. Clean all brassware using a soft clean cloth.
5. Clear the conservatory rones of all leaves and debris.
6. Ensure all drainage holes in the window frames and the weatherbar at the door threshold (if inward opening door) are clear.
7. Wash down the roof regularly using warm, soapy water.
